Rock and Stone: A Deep Dive
"Rock and Stone!" is more than just a catchy phrase; it's a battle cry, a symbol of camaraderie, and a hearty exclamation of dwarven pride. If you're scratching your head, thinking, "Where have I heard that before?", chances are you've stumbled upon the immensely popular co-op FPS game, Deep Rock Galactic. In this game, players take on the roles of space dwarves, mining resources and fighting off hordes of alien creatures. The phrase "Rock and Stone!" is spammed—lovingly, of course—by players to express enthusiasm, celebrate a victory, or simply acknowledge a fellow dwarf. It’s the equivalent of a dwarven high-five, a shout of encouragement, and a declaration of solidarity all rolled into one.
The origins of "Rock and Stone!" within Deep Rock Galactic are simple yet effective. The developers wanted a way for players to quickly and easily express their enthusiasm and unity. They nailed it! The phrase is short, punchy, and perfectly encapsulates the spirit of the game. It’s become so ingrained in the game’s culture that it’s practically impossible to play without hearing it multiple times. Stone Cold: The Ice-Cold Enigma
Now, let's switch gears and talk about "Stone Cold." When you hear this phrase, the first thing that probably pops into your head is the legendary Stone Cold Steve Austin, the iconic wrestler who defined the Attitude Era of WWE. Stone Cold Steve Austin was the anti-hero of the wrestling world, a beer-swilling, rule-breaking rebel who captivated audiences with his rebellious attitude and no-nonsense approach. His character was a stark contrast to the clean-cut, goody-two-shoes wrestlers of the past. He was the guy who stood up to authority, who fought for what he believed in, and who didn't care what anyone thought of him. Stone Cold was the ultimate underdog, the working-class hero who resonated with millions of fans around the world.
Stone Cold's impact on wrestling is undeniable. He helped usher in a new era of edgier, more adult-oriented content, pushing the boundaries of what was acceptable on television. His feuds with Vince McMahon were legendary, filled with memorable moments and shocking twists. He was a master of the Stone Cold Stunner, his signature move that left countless opponents lying on the mat. But beyond the wrestling ring, Stone Cold's influence extended into pop culture. He became a household name, appearing in movies, television shows, and commercials. His catchphrases, like "Austin 3:16" and "And that's the bottom line, because Stone Cold said so!", became instantly recognizable and are still quoted today. Stone Cold Steve Austin wasn't just a wrestler; he was a cultural icon.
Stone Cold's Enduring Legacy
Even though he retired from wrestling in 2003, Stone Cold's legacy continues to live on. He remains one of the most popular and recognizable figures in wrestling history. His matches are still watched and re-watched by fans around the world. His influence can be seen in the wrestlers of today, who emulate his rebellious attitude and no-nonsense approach.
